Hallelujah !

After some research and google trad (Init7 is mainly present in Zurich and my german is terrible).

I was missing one range: in total 224.0.0.0/8, 239.0.0.0/8, 77.109.128.0/19

Now it works, thanks !

Hi,

Did your try to add the 3rd IP in your wan ranges ? It does not seem to be the case on your config file:

WAN Ranges: 224.0.0.0/8, 239.0.0.0/8,  77.109.128.0/19

as for the firewall, I created a network group with all the multicast network addresses, and allowed UDP traffic with the network group as destination. 

Also allowed IGMP protocol to network group as well.

Hope that helped,

Hi,
finally it worked with the 3rd IP ! Thanks a lot ! :)
-> Wirth the network group (224.0.0.0/8, 239.0.0.0/8, 77.109.128.0/19) and the firewall rules from this site (https://supportblog.ch/init7-tv7-auf-unifi-security-gateway-usg-einrichten/) I could now use TV7 with Multicast over UDM Pro (1.11.0). I allowd the protocol "PIM" an IGMP on WAN LOCAL to destination "network group" -> maybe the protocoll PIM is not necessery, but I allow it.
